Local Inuit Traditions

Enjoy the rich tapestry of local Inuit traditions, woven deeply into the fabric of Yellowknife’s cultural heritage. Inuit culture is vibrant and alive in the stories and practices passed down through generations. One of the most captivating aspects is the storytelling traditions, where tales of survival, spirits, and the natural world are shared around flickering fires under the Northern Lights. These stories not only entertain but also educate about the values and history of the Inuit people. To delve deeper into these traditions, consider the following table:

Inuit TraditionsDescription
StorytellingOral traditions conveying cultural wisdom
Throat SingingUnique musical form involving duets
Indigenous CraftsHandmade items reflecting heritage
Drum DancingCelebratory dances with rhythmic drums
Arctic GamesTraditional sports promoting community

Exploring these facets of Inuit culture adds a layer of richness to your Aurora Borealis experience in Yellowknife.

Are There Any Special Clothing or Gear Recommendations for the Nighttime Excursion?

For the nighttime excursion, guests are advised to dress warmly in layers, wear insulated boots, gloves, and a hat. It’s recommended to bring a camera, a thermos for hot drinks, and hand warmers for extra comfort during the Aurora Borealis tour.
